Google Health Coach: A Comprehensive Review of Fitbit Air
In an era where technology and health intersect, the Google Health Coach has introduced a new wave of personal fitness guidance through the $99 Fitbit Air. As a user, I found that the AI coach was quite vocal about my health metrics, suggesting that I needed to hydrate more, stay out of the heat, and lessen my physical strain. It offered a personalized platform driven by data, highlighting the potential for AI in consumer healthcare.
The User Experience
Testing the Fitbit Air over the past month has been a mixed experience. The first notable aspect was the health assessments provided by the Google Health Coach, emphasizing issues like my heart rate variability and sleep patterns. While my readiness score was unimpressive, I could appreciate the tailored feedback aimed at enhancing my well-being.
From a hardware perspective, I only had one complaint about the Fitbit Air: its “lavender” color was closer to periwinkle. But the story here extends beyond mere aesthetics; it dives into the software capabilities and the evolving role of AI in healthcare.
Strengths and Weaknesses
The Fitbit Air shines with great battery life, comfort, and the accessibility of regular tracking data without a paywall. However, users may encounter issues with the Google Health app, which has several operational kinks, and the AI coach may require significant input to optimize its advice. It’s clear that both beginners and advanced users have different experiences with the AI features depending on their engagement.
Performance as a Tracker
Despite its AI functionalities, the Fitbit Air is an excellent basic tracker, capturing essential metrics such as step count, resting heart rate, and blood oxygen levels. The analytics provided are comprehensive enough to satisfy most users without overwhelming detail.
Evaluating the Google Health Coach
The Google Health Coach is a driven, Gemini-powered chatbot contained within the rebranded Google Health app. It offers daily summaries of health metrics and provides actionable advice based on the data collected. Users can ask it questions about health, seek personalized fitness routines, and even log nutrition, enhancing its usability for those on specific diets or treatments.
However, it requires a level of input and context from the user to be truly effective. The more you share—be it through uploading medical records or detailing treatment plans—the more tailored the experience becomes. In contrast, minimal input leads to generic feedback.
Integrating AI in Health
The introduction of AI into consumer health metrics may not be groundbreaking, but Google Health Coach ranks high among similar tools. It serves as a smart assistant between medical appointments, helping to hold users accountable to their health goals discussed during doctor visits.
However, given the inherent variations in individual experiences—ranging from significant utility to frustration—the AI’s success depends largely on the user’s willingness to engage consistently.
The Fitbit Air, while primarily a device for tracking, can cater to varied user preferences. Those who prefer traditional tracking can use it without engaging with the AI coach at all, reflecting its versatility in a crowded market of wearables.
In summary, Google Health is evolving and, with the Fitbit Air, it presents a compelling option for users seeking both basic tracking and an AI-powered assistant. With its affordable price point and variability in user experience, it stands as a noteworthy contender in the health tech landscape.
